> [smartcn] Some chinese text is not tokenized correctly with Chinese 
> punctuation marks appended
> --
>
> Key: LUCENE-7509
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/LUCENE-7509
> Project: Lucene - Core
>  Issue Type: Bug
>  Components: modules/analysis
>Affects Versions: 6.2.1
> Environment: Mac OS X 10.10
>Reporter: peina
>  Labels: chinese, tokenization
>
> Some chinese text is not tokenized correctly with Chinese punctuation marks 
> appended.
> e.g.
> 碧绿的眼珠 is tokenized as 碧绿|的|眼珠. Which is correct.
> But 
> 碧绿的眼珠,(with a Chinese punctuation appended )is tokenized as 碧绿|的|眼|珠,
> The similar case happens when text with numbers appended.
> e.g.
> 生活报8月4号 -->生活|报|8|月|4|号
> 生活报-->生活报
> Test Sample:

> Design a memory efficient DocSet if a query returns all docs
> 
>
> Key: SOLR-9764
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SOLR-9764
> Project: Solr
>  Issue Type: Improvement
>  Security Level: Public(Default Security Level. Issues are Public) 
>Reporter: Michael Sun
> Attachments: SOLR-9764.patch, SOLR-9764.patch, SOLR-9764.patch, 
> SOLR-9764.patch, SOLR-9764.patch, SOLR_9764_no_cloneMe.patch
>
>
> In some use cases, particularly use cases with time series data, using 
> collection alias and partitioning data into multiple small collections using 
> timestamp, a filter query can match all documents in a collection. Currently 
> BitDocSet is used which contains a large array of long integers with every 
> bits set to 1. After querying, the resulted DocSet saved in filter cache is 
> large and becomes one of the main memory consumers in these use cases.
> For example. suppose a Solr setup has 14 collections for data in last 14 
> days, each collection with one day of data. A filter query for last one week 
> data would result in at least six DocSet in filter cache which matches all 
> documents in six collections respectively.   
> This is to design a new DocSet that is memory efficient for such a use case.  
> The new DocSet removes the large array, reduces memory usage and GC pressure 
> without losing advantage of large filter cache.
> In particular, for use cases when using time series data, collection alias 
> and partition data into multiple small collections using timestamp, the gain 
> can be large.
> For further optimization, it may be helpful to design a DocSet with run 
> length encoding. Thanks [~mmokhtar] for suggestion.

question about QueryParser's method setAutoGeneratePhraseQueries()

2016-12-04 Thread Gang Li
Hi everyone,

I'm trying to make the QueryParser parse a raw query without quotes into a
phrase query by default, and according to Lucene doc it seems I can use the
method setAutoGeneratePhraseQueries(). (
http://lucene.apache.org/core/6_2_0/queryparser/org/apache/lucene/queryparser/classic/QueryParserBase.html#setAutoGeneratePhraseQueries-boolean-
)

But after I call parser.setAutoGeneratePhraseQueries(True), the parser
still doesn't produce a phrase query. Please see the code example below.

I'm using Ubuntu 16.04, Java 1.8, Pylucene (Lucene version 6.2.0). All the
tests are passed by running "make test" under pylucene folder.

import lucene
from org.apache.lucene.analysis.standard import StandardAnalyzer
from org.apache.lucene.queryparser.classic import QueryParser
from org.apache.lucene.search import PhraseQuery
from org.apache.lucene.index import Term


jcc_env = lucene.initVM(vmargs=[str('-Djava.awt.headless=true')])

# Parse raw query.


analyzer = StandardAnalyzer()
parser = QueryParser('field', analyzer)
# Auto generate phrase query over multiple terms.


parser.setAutoGeneratePhraseQueries(True)

# This prints field:term1 field:term2, but it should be field:"term1 term2"


print parser.parse('term1 term2')

# Build a phrase query.


builder = PhraseQuery.Builder()
builder.add(Term('field', 'term1'))
builder.add(Term('field', 'term2'))

# This prints field:"term1 term2", which is correct.
print builder.build()

Does anyone know how to make it work? Thank you!

Paul Elschot commented on LUCENE-7580:
--

What SpansTreeQuery does not do, and some rough edges:

The SpansDocScorer objects do the match recording and scoring, and there is one 
for each Spans.
These SpansDocScorer objects might be merged into their Spans to reduce the 
number of objects.
Related: how to deal with the same term occurring in more than one subquery? 
See also LUCENE-7398.

Normally the term frequency score has a diminishing contribution for extra 
occurrences.
In the patch the slop factors for a term are applied in decreasing order on 
these diminished contributions.
This requires sorting of the slop factors.
Sorting the slop factors could be avoided when an actual score of a single term 
occurrence was available.
In that case the given slop factor could be used as a weight on that score.
It might be possible to estimate an actual score for a single term occurrence
from the distances to other occurrences of the same term.
Similarly, the decreasing term frequency contributions can be seen as a 
proximity weighting for the same term (or subquery):
the closer a term occurs to itself, the smaller its contribution.
This might be refined by using the actual distances to other the term 
occurrences (or subquery occurrences)
to provide a weight for each term occurrence. This is unusual because the 
weight decreases for smaller distances.

The slop factor from the Similarity may need to be adapted because of the way 
it is combined here
with diminishing term contributions.

Another use of a score of each term occurrence could be to use the absolute 
term position
to influence the score, possibly in combination with the field length.

There is an assert in TermSpansDocScorer.docScore() that verifies that
the smallest occurring slop factor is at least as large as the non matching 
slop factor.
This condition is necessary for consistency.
Instead of using this assert, this condition might be enforced by somehow
automatically determining the non matching slop factor.

This is a prototype. No profiling has been done, it will take more CPU, but I 
have no idea how much.
The sorting of the slop factors per matching term occurrence has roughly the 
same
time complexity as the position priority queues used for SpanOr and SpanNear.
Garbage collection might be affected by the reference cycles between the 
SpansDocScorers
and their Spans.

Since this allows weighting of subqueries, it might be possible to implement 
synonym scoring
in SpanOrQuery by providing good subweights, and wrapping the whole thing in 
SpansTreeQuery.
The only thing that might still be needed then is a SpansDocScorer that applies 
the SimScorer.score()
over the total term frequency of the synonyms in a document.

SpansTreeScorer multiplies the slop factor for nested near queries at each 
level.
Alternatively a minimum distance could be passed down.
This would need to change recordMatch(float slopFactor) to recordMatch(int 
minDistance).
Would minDistance make sense, or is there a better distance?

What is a good way to test whether the score values from SpansTreeQuery 
actually improve on
the score values from the current SpanScorer?

There are no tests for SpanFirstQuery/SpanContainingQuery/SpanWithinQuery.
These tests are not there because these queries provide FilterSpans and that is 
already supported for SpanNotQuery.

The explain() method is not implemented for SpansTreeQuery.
This should be doable with an explain() method added to SpansTreeScorer to 
provide the explanations.

There is no support for PayloadSpanQuery.
PayloadSpanQuery is not in here because it is not in the core module.
I think it can fit here in because PayloadSpanQuery also scores per matching 
term occurrence.
Then Spans.doStartCurrentDoc() and Spans.doCurrentSpans() could be removed.

In case this is acceptable as a good way to score Spans:
Spans.width() and Scorer.freq() and SpansDocScorer.docMatchFreq() might be 
removed.
Would it make sense to implement child Scorers in the tree of SpansDocScorer 
objects?

Paul Elschot commented on LUCENE-7580:
--

SpansTreeQuery is implemented as a wrapper in order to change the existing code 
as little as possible.
But it was necessary to take DisjunctionSpans out of SpanOrQuery.
In DisjunctionSpans there are only additions for inspection at a match,
otherwise it is the same as in the current SpanOrQuery.

Changes to the current code are mostly additions to allow inspection of matches:
- For the ordered/unordered nearspans a common superclass ConjunctionNearSpans 
is added that provides the SimScorer and a currentSlop() method.
- DisjunctionSpans allows inspection of all subspans, of the subspans at the 
current doc, and of the subspans with the first and second positions.
  SpanPositionQueue also has some additions for this.
- In the TermSpans constructor the currently unused SimScorer argument is saved 
so it can be used to score() the various term frequencies.
- In Spans a reference to a SpansDocScorer object is added to allow direct 
access by disjunctions.

The only existing state that is changed is the use of needsScores (instead of 
the current false)
for weights of subqueries of SpanOrQuery and SpanNearQuery and for the weight 
of the included subquery of SpanNotQuery.

All core tests pass with the patch applied on the master branch. Ant precommit 
also passes.

There is a correction to the javadocs of Similarity.Simscorer on the use of 
float for term frequencies.

The patch also adds a constructor for SpanOrQuery with an extra parameter 
maxDistance.
When wrapped in a SpansTreeQuery, this SpanOrQuery will provide a slop factor 
at each match
that is determined by the minimum distance between any two subspans where 
possible,
and this distance is maximized to the given maxDistance.
The class DisjunctionNearSpans and its SpansDocScorer implement this.

All score calculations are done with doubles.
Most of the additions have public/protected visibility in order to allow easy 
extension.

In case there is interest in back porting this, a patch for branch_6x can be 
made available.
The tests on branch_6x disable the coordination in BooleanQuery and they only 
use the BM25 similarity.

Paul Elschot commented on LUCENE-7580:
--

In the patch, SpansTreeQuery is a wrapper for SpanQuery that uses basically the 
same scoring as the scoring for other queries.
When all term occurrences match at top level or at 0 distance the score is the 
same as
the score for a boolean OR over the terms, independently of the Similarity that 
is used.
SpansTreeScorer scores each query term matching occurrence, and it applies 
discounts for non matching terms
and for distance matches. It also uses weights of subqueries.

The matching occurrences are recorded per document in the spans tree at each 
top level match of a document.
For each match SpansTreeScorer descends the tree down to the leaf level of the 
terms of each match.
SpansDocScorer objects are used as the tree nodes, there is one for each 
supported Spans.

Each matching term occurrence is recorded with a slop factor.
At the top level this slop factor is normally 1, and for each span near nesting 
level
the slop factor at the match is multiplied into this.

The term frequency scoring from the Similarity is used per matching term 
occurrence,
and these term occurrence scores are weighted by the slop factors sorted in 
decreasing order.
The purpose of using the given slop factors in decreasing order is to provide 
scoring consistency
between span near queries that only differ in the maximum allowed slop.
This consistency requires that an extra match with a lower slop increases the 
score of the document.
I would expect scoring to be consistent this way, but I'm not 100% sure.

The non matching term occurrences get a score that is the difference of
the normal document term frequency score and the term frequency score for the 
matching terms.
This non matching score is weighted by the slop factor of a non matching 
distance.
The non matching distance is a parameter that must be provided.
This non matching distance can for example be chosen as a little larger
than the largest distance used in the span near queries that are wrapped.

SpansTreeQuery is implemented for any combination of
SpanNearQuery, SpanOrQuery, SpanTermQuery, SpanBoostQuery,
SpanNotQuery, SpanFirstQuery, SpanContainingQuery and SpanWithinQuery.

See the javadocs and the test code on how to use SpansTreeQuery.

> BKD index should compress unused leading bytes
> --
>
> Key: LUCENE-7563
> UR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/LUCENE-7563
> Project: Lucene - Core
>  Issue Type: Improvement
>Reporter: Michael McCandless
> Fix For: master (7.0), 6.4
>
> Attachments: LUCENE-7563.patch, LUCENE-7563.patch, LUCENE-7563.patch, 
> LUCENE-7563.patch
>
>
> Today the BKD (points) in-heap index always uses {{dimensionNumBytes}} per 
> dimension, but if e.g. you are indexing {{LongPoint}} yet only use the bottom 
> two bytes in a given segment, we shouldn't store all those leading 0s in the 
> index.
